Restoration of Nepal’s Cultural Heritage: A Landmark Repatriation

In a meaningful gesture that emphasizes the importance of preserving cultural heritage, Manhattan District Attorney Alvin Bragg has declared the return of twenty priceless antiquities to Nepal. This action not only highlights the necessity for repatriating cultural artifacts but also showcases ongoing efforts to combat the illegal trade in ancient items. This announcement is part of a larger initiative by the Manhattan District Attorney’s Office aimed at restoring stolen or smuggled artifacts to their rightful owners. The collection includes sculptures and religious relics that date back centuries and will be returned during a ceremony that underscores their cultural importance and celebrates collaboration between U.S. law enforcement and international partners dedicated to protecting global heritage.

The Importance of Repatriating Cultural Artifacts

Significance of Returning Cultural Artifacts

D.A. Bragg emphasized how crucial it is to return these cultural treasures, pointing out their deep historical and spiritual relevance for the people of Nepal. The repatriation process transcends mere legal obligations; it represents an acknowledgment of cultural identity and heritage restoration. According to Bragg, these artifacts—often looted or smuggled—are vital pieces reflecting Nepal’s rich civilization history and its contributions globally. By facilitating this return, we not only address past wrongs but also promote healing and pride within Nepali communities.

Bragg outlined several key reasons why returning these artifacts is essential:

  • Cultural Continuity: Restoring artifacts enhances connections with their original contexts.
  • Moral Imperative: Rectifying historical injustices is vital for achieving justice.
  • International Collaboration: This act serves as a reminder that combating cultural theft requires global cooperation.

A collaborative framework has been established to facilitate this repatriation process, fostering partnerships among law enforcement agencies, cultural organizations, and international stakeholders. This initiative encourages other nations to adopt similar practices while setting a precedent for managing cultural properties worldwide—demonstrating an unwavering commitment to preserving history for future generations.

Recovery Process: How Authorities Retrieved These Antiquities

Recovery Process

The journey leading up to the recovery of these twenty antiquities reflects relentless efforts from law enforcement officials alongside advocates for cultural preservation. These items—including ancient statues and ceremonial objects—were uncovered through extensive investigations targeting international art trafficking networks. Authorities monitored galleries and auction houses where they noted suspicious provenance associated with certain items; coordinated actions ultimately led them toward identifying evidence revealing an intricate network engaged in illegal trade exploiting historical assets.

The meticulous repatriation process involved establishing rightful ownership through legal frameworks designed specifically for such cases.The key steps included:

  • Reviewing documentation related to each artifact’s provenance.
  • Cultivating collaborations with international law enforcement agencies as well as relevant organizations focused on culture.
  • Pursuing legal proceedings supporting ownership claims necessary for returns.
  • Launching public awareness campaigns emphasizing the importance of safeguarding our shared heritage.
